HAMPSHIRE Premier League outfit QK Southampton are seeking a new first-team manager following the departure of Nigel Green.

The club accepted Green’s resignation on Saturday evening following QK’s latest defeat, a 4-3 home reverse against fellow strugglers Clanfield.

They have banked just four points from 13 games so far this term with only Athletico Romsey – crushed 13-2 at Paulsgrove over the weekend – cushioning them from bottom spot in the Senior Division.

QK chairman Roy Kingdon confirmed: ''The club has accepted the resignation of first-team boss Nigel Green following the very poor start to the season.

“Nigel leaves with our thanks and our very best wishes.

“Assistant manager Jack Payne has kindly stepped in as caretaker manager until a replacement is found.

“We seek applications from suitably experienced managers who feel they can turn the club's fortunes around.”
